Nettet10. aug. 2024 · Mottled Skin Meaning. Mottled skin also referred to as livedo reticularis is a common skin finding. It is caused by changes in the blood vessels found directly on the skin surface. Common causes will thus include fluctuation of body temperature, advanced age, coagulation, certain blood disorders, low platelets count and too much sun. Nettet8. jun. 2024 · It makes the skin look mottled in sort of a net pattern with clear borders. The condition most often shows up on the legs.
